(28-05-2025, 01:54 PM)talky Wrote: at present i hv 2 screens
one pc 27" the other is 20"
if both 27" any problem ?
Check your graphic card has 2 hdmi ports?
If dont have, it may be 1 hdmi 1 or 3 display ports.
Make sure you have a display port cable as well.
Buy a dual monitor arm.

Built-in speaker is not advisable. The speakers get wet easily in Singapore's weather conditions and can be spoiled only after a few years. Be mindful that you will have to solve the speaker problem later. Then sometimes you have no choice for those all-in-one computers. Solve the speakers' problem later. Either customise the speakers inside or get an external one.
